Sitalmani
Sitalmani is a village located in Azamnagar subdivision of Katihar district in Bihar,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Azamnagar (tehsildar office) and 60km away from district headquarter Katihar. As per 2009 stats, Shitalmani is the gram panchayat of Sitalmani village.

About Sitalmani
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sitalmani is 225317. The village spans a total geographical area of 52.83 hectares. Katihar is nearest town to Sitalmani village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 60km away.

Population of Sitalmani
According to the 2011 Census, Sitalmani has a total population of about 1,546, with approximately 843 males and 703 females. The sex ratio is around 833 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 250 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 2 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 42.50%, with male literacy at about 47.45% and female literacy near 36.56%. There are around 384 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,546 | 843 | 703 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 250 | 143 | 107 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 2 | 1 | 1 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 657 | 400 | 257 |
Illiterate Population | 889 | 443 | 446 |
Connectivity of Sitalmani
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sitalmani. As per the 2011 stats, Sitalmani had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
